In mid-December last year, Tecno announced sensor-shift image stabilization technology for camera modules that are installed in smartphones. Then the company said that this is just one of three innovations that will appear in its future smartphones. The second development, as it turned out, was a telescopic macro lens, which is designed to significantly improve not only the quality of macro photography, but also the photographing process itself.
The telephoto macro lens extends from the body of the smartphone and allows you to zoom in without getting too close to the subject. It provides 5x optical zoom, and the end result, according to the company, is on par with the capabilities of the main sensor. This is something that previously could not be achieved using macro cameras. In addition, the technology allows the use of a large aperture, which is very important for high-quality photographs.
Tecno claims that the camera’s design is quite compact and shouldn’t affect the thickness of the smartphone. The company did not disclose other details, including when it is approximately worth expecting the appearance of devices with a new macro camera. But this should happen already this year.
